BMW Recalling 196,000 US Vehicles Due to Engine Starter Defect
The issue affects multiple models including Toyota Supra and 2022 BMW 230i vehicles, the U.S. auto safety regulator said.
BMW dealers will replace the engine starter, free of charge, NHTSA said in the notice.
